If your bedroom feels a little too safe, bedding is one of the easiest places to introduce more character. And right now, Anthropologie’s bedding range is making a very convincing case for embracing pattern and color. From oversized florals and stripes to embroidered details, printed quilts, and unexpected color combinations, there’s very little beige-and-basic about it — which is exactly the appeal.

It also taps into one of my favorite bedding trends for 2026 — traditional prints such as florals, classic stripes, checks, and heritage-inspired motifs are coming back, but they feel much fresher when they’re layered rather than perfectly matched. A floral duvet with a striped pillowcase, or a printed quilt layered over another subtle motif, gives a bed that collected, slightly undone quality that feels so current.
